> A question that raised in the thread following my posting there were
> about gcc 3.0 that is mentioned on the release page (and I mentioned in
> my writing there): Someone raised the accuses that using gcc 3.0 would
> produce the same problems like the 2.96 in RH did (binary
> incompatibility). I answered that gcc 3.0 is used only on the new
> architectures that need it foor 2.95 doesn't help there (I hope I didn't
> say something stupid? I'm not too deep into that part). But I guess
> this might also be an issue to mention that gcc-3.0 is only default on
> such architectures that wouldn't work otherwise and the others still
> have gcc 2.95 in the gcc package. At least it showed that some people
> care about it, it should be written down somewhere to not confuse too
> many people.
I'll commit a change to this effect, too.
